Monday, May 31, 2010

mengembalikan Grub loader Linux yang hilang

Assalamualaikum, kali ini saya mau berbagi informasi tentang linux, dimana apabila kita mempunya 2 sistem operasi di komputer misalnya, windows XP dan linux ubuntu. ketika kita format ulang windows XP maka grub loader linux yang ada pada komputer kita hilang.sehingga kita tidak dapat masuk ke dalam sistem operasi linux yang ada didalam komputer kita dikarenakan grub loader linuxnya hilang yang dimana Grub adalah bootloader yang digunakan untuk me-load kernel dari partisi Linux untuk memulai proses booting Linux. jadi jika kita menginstal OS lain yang menggunakan bootloader selain grub (misal Windows), maka secara otomatis grub akan tertimpa oleh bootloader lain.
Lalu, bagaimana cara mengembalikannya apabila? Setelah saya mendapatkan permasalahan ini di komputer saya ( Sistem Operasi Linux yang saya gunakan yaitu UBUNTU ) dan melakukan pencarian di ujung dunia maya, kemudian melakukan percobaan akhirnya saya berhasil mencoba salah satu cara, yaitu sebagai berikut :



1. Boot dengan Ubuntu LiveCD (atau distro lain yang memuat paket grub didalamnya)
2. Setelah masuk ke desktop linux, silahkan masuk ke terminal atau pencet (Alt+F2, untuk gnome-terminal)
3. Masuklah sebagai user root. cara masuk sebagai user root, anda dapat menggunakan perintah sudo -i
4. Cek partisi yang ada di harddisk komputer anda dengan perintah fdisk -l
5. Cari partisi tempat grub Linux terinstal, misalnya saja di komputer saya linux ubuntu terdapat di partisi /dev/sda5 :


Disk /dev/sda: 320.1 GB, 320072933376 bytes
255 heads, 63 sectors/track, 38913 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Disk identifier: 0xb5bcb5bc
Device Boot Start End Blocks Id System
/dev/sda1 * 1 12972 104189952 7 HPFS/NTFS
/dev/sda2 12972 25943 104189952 7 HPFS/NTFS
/dev/sda3 25943 36885 87897834+ 7 HPFS/NTFS
/dev/sda4 36886 38913 16289910 5 Extended
/dev/sda5 36886 38670 14337981 83 Linux
/dev/sda6 38671 38913 1951866 82 Linux swap / Solaris


6. setelah kita mengetahui partisi dimana tempat sistem linux berada, kemudian mount partisi tersebut dengan membuat mountpoint terlebih dahulu. Perintah untuk membuat mount point pada gnome-terminal yaitu  
mkdir /mnt/linux
kemudian mount partisi linux yang sudah kita ketahui berikut ke folder mnt yang sudah dibuat sebelumnya dengan script :
mount /dev/sda5 /mnt/linux
setelah melakukan proses mount kita dapat melihat hasil mount kita di partisi file system yang dapa dilihat di folder mnt/linux
apabila berhasil maka didalam folder tersebut terdapat file grub yang telah di mount.
langkah selanjutnya yaitu menginstall grub linux di hardisk dengan sript :
7. Install grub di harddisk (bukan di partisi)
grub-install –root-directory=”/mnt/linux” /dev/sda
Kemudian silahkan anda restar komputer anda dan lihat hasilnya, maka grub loader linux tersedia kembali.. :D 
 Selamat Mencoba....

No comments:

Related Posts Plugin for WordPress, Blogger...